Ingredients of Taro Cake / Savory / Vegan recipe

  1. You need 500 gr of frozen taro, thawed and diced.
  2. Prepare 2 tbsp of tapioca flour.
  3. It's 1 tbsp of rice flour.
  4. Prepare 1 tbsp of garlic mince.
  5. You need 1 of lt water.
  6. You need 100 gr of preserved radish, rinsed.
  7. It's 100 ml of sweet soy sauce.
  8. Prepare 1 of shallot chopped.

Taro cake (simplified Chinese: 芋头糕; traditional Chinese: 芋頭糕; pinyin: yùtóu gāo; Cantonese Yale: wuhtáu gōu) is a Chinese dish made from the vegetable taro. While it is denser in texture than radish cakes, both these savory cakes made in a similar ways, with rice flour as the main ingredient. Taro Cake / Savory / Vegan recipe instructions

  1. Fry chopped garlic and add diced taro, stir well, add water and flour, simmer for 15 mins till soft, set aside.
  2. Place into stainless steel container and steam for 15mins.
  3. For the topping, fry shallot and radish together, add sweet soy sauce and pepper.
  4. Serve the taro cake with topping.
